What to Expect in Salzburg in February
Salzburg, Austria is a region in Austria. February in Salzburg generally has temperatures that range from very cold to cold, with precipitation levels ranging from moderate to high. During February, winter is in full swing.
Temperatures
The average highest temperatures fluctuate between very cold in Enzingerboden at -1°C (30°F) to cold in Seeham at 5°C (41°F). Nighttime temperatures generally drop to -3°C (27°F) in Seeham and -10°C (14°F) in Enzingerboden. Precipitation
In February, precipitation varies across different areas. From moderate snow/rainfall in Ramingstein with an average of 66 mm (2.6 in) to high snow/rainfall in Strobl with 124 mm (4.9 in).Average sunshine
